The Accurate Surveying and Construction provides Seismic Refraction Testing services to evaluate subsurface soil and rock layers by measuring the propagation of seismic waves through the ground. This geophysical test helps determine layer thickness, depth to bedrock, rippability, and seismic velocities of subsurface materials.
The Seismic Refraction Test is widely used for site investigation, foundation design, road and dam projects, and geological studies.
